In a major coup for the Chicago Blackhawks, the team has announced that highly touted Russian forward Roman Kantserov will be joining their roster. Kantserov's impressive performance in the Kontinental Hockey League (KHL) has earned him widespread recognition, culminating in a record-breaking season that has left scouts and fans alike eager to see what he can bring to the NHL. The 22-year-old forward is known for his lightning-quick speed, exceptional skill, and a penchant for scoring crucial goals. As the Blackhawks look to bolster their lineup and compete for a Stanley Cup title, Kantserov's arrival is being hailed as a significant addition to the team's efforts.
